Born in 1977, I first encountered sculpting in 2003 through my love for miniature figures. What began as a simple pastime quickly turned into a journey of exploring form, storytelling, and detail.
As a self-taught artist, I learned by observing, experimenting, and shaping countless pieces with my own hands. In 2012, this passion led me into self-employment, where I spent eight years creating miniatures for companies, collectors, and creative partners.
My work gradually expanded into larger formats, allowing me to bring concepts to life on a completely new scale.
Today, I create sculptures of all sizes – from tiny figures to life-size works – guided by the same curiosity and dedication that sparked my artistic path.
